I'll let you interpret "alternate" however you like. For my purposes, I'm looking at the events that led up to Charles Xavier recruiting the original 5 X-men. And I'm imagining similar events happening elsewhere in the marvel universe.

-----------------

The Alchemist (generally referred to as 'headteacher' or 'ma'am') a long lived mutant with the ability to alter the chemical composition of anything she touches into its elemental components. She used that ability to amass a fortune and set out to study, protect, and train young mutants.

first class

Sean Cassidy - affable Irish youth, natural leader, athletic, skilled strategist, and acoustikinetic. The Alchemist's first recruit groomed to be the team's field leader.

Dr. Chen Lu was a scientist for Communist China that was tasked with radiation experiments to bring out unusual powers in people. He wasn't having much success until Lu began to realize that powers seemed to naturally arise in certain genetic lines, causing manifestation of abilities in a pair of siblings named Zhao and Jimon Tang, quintuplets named Chang, Han, Ho, Lin, and Sun Tao-Yu, and a pair of brothers Kuan-Yin and Shen Xorn. When Lu began to realize the government wanted to use these people as as tools to put down dissenters from Tibet to Xinjiang, he decided that his eXperiments, his X-Men, would be destined for something greater than weapons of the state. Instead they would be part of a new eXperiment: an institution devoted to helping them fully understand their abilities so they may be used to free those who are oppressed for being different around the world. After contacting a secret agent named Jimmy Woo, Dr. Lu is able to escape China with his students.
